    Unless you are a properly trained roofing professional, the majority of roofing work should not be undertaken yourself. Additionally remember that the majority of manufacturers of products used in the repair of the roof won’t warranty those items unless a certified roofing contractor performs the task. The other thing to bear in mind is that working on a roof can be very risky, so is it really worth jeopardizing your health in order to save money?

    Considering that your roof is always subjected to the weather, this means your roof is going to degrade gradually. The speed at which it deteriorates will be dependent on a number of variables. Those include; the quality of the initial components that were used and the craftsmanship, the level of abuse it will have to take from the weather, how well the roof is taken care of and the design of the roof. Most roofing companies will quote around 20 years for a well-built and well-kept roof, but obviously that can never be guaranteed due to the above issues. Our suggestion is to consistently keep your roof well maintained and get regular checkups to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You should not ever pressure-wash your roof, as you run the risk of washing away any protective materials that have been added to give shielding from the weather. In addition, you should try to stay away from chlorine-based bleach cleaners as they can easily also lower the life-span of your roof. When you converse with your roof cleaning expert,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to clean your roof. This will clear away the unattractive algae and discoloration without damaging the tile or shingles.

    More About Spring Hill

    Spring Hill is a census-designated place (CDP) in Hernando County, Florida, United States. The population was 98,621 at the 2010 census,[1] up from 69,078 at the 2000 census. The American Community Survey estimated the population in 2017 to be 113,508.[4] Spring Hill belongs to Florida’s Nature Coast region and is in the Tampa-St. Petersburg-Clearwater metro area. It is east of Hernando Beach, southwest of Brooksville, and north of Tampa.

    Spring Hill was formerly a large tract of endangered Longleaf Pine Ecosystem and Sand Pine Scrub with very high biodiversity, and a safe haven for many imperiled species, and most of it remained unchanged until the 1970’s with large scale deforestation.[citation needed] It first appeared on Hernando County maps as early as 1856 along what is today Fort Dade Avenue just north of the community of Wiscon.[5] The modern Spring Hill was founded in 1967 as a planned community, which was developed by the Deltona Corporation and the Mackle Brothers. The developers originally wanted to call the community Spring Lake and used that as the working name through the development process. They were forced to use a different name due to the name Spring Lake already being in use locally and chose Spring Hill.[6] The plans for the community are identical to the community of Deltona. The Mackle Brothers sold many of the properties and land in the area through intense advertising.[7] It has since become a sprawling semi-city in its own right, though it is an unincorporated area. The main entrance to the original development is marked by the Spring Hill waterfall on Spring Hill Drive and U.S. Route 19 (Commercial Way).

    How To Locate A Reliable Roofing Company For Your House

    The primary reason for your homes roof would be to shelter you and the loved ones from the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Using a well-maintained roof is crucial if you wish to develop a home that may be safe and cozy.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s have to be repaired or replaced at one point or any other. Unless you will have the right tools and experience to accomplish the task yourself, that usually means employing a professional roofing contractor.

    The importance of hiring the right company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are usually expensive. You have to know that you will be investing your hard earned dollars wisely and that the finished roof lasts for several years into the future. Look at these guidelines on how to get a reliable roofer for your own home:

    1. Utilize a local company. Prior to getting a contractor, ensure that these people have a physical address within your city or county. Local contractors will probably know about the codes and building requirements in the area. They are also more unlikely to try to scam you away from your money since they have to maintain their reputation in your community.

    2. Verify that the cont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always make time to get licensed. You should be able to lookup licensing information online through the website of your city or state. Check to be sure that the contractor’s license applies and that it must be current before getting them. Additionally, ask the contractor to provide evidence of ins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they start work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make the mistake of hiring the very first company that you simply contact. Instead, get in touch with no less than some different contractors in your neighborhood to have quotes for the roofing project. Ask each contractor to provide you with an itemized quote so that you can see precisely where your money is headed. Ideally, they need to send a representative to the property to check your homes roof face-to-face before giving you an estimate. Doing this, the estimate they supply will probably be considerably more accurate.

    4. Be sure the company is trustworthy by reading through reviews using their past clients. Consider checking with groups much like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to ensure that no major complaints are already filed against them.

    5. Get everything in writing. Don’t simply take a contractor at their word. Instead, ask them to present you with a written contract. Make sure both you and the contractor sign the agreement. Have a copy yourself in the event any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the potential risk of misunderstandings and gives you legal protection in case the contractor fails to go by through on their promises.

    Deciding on a reliable roof specialist for your residence is extremely important. Your roof is one of the most significant components of your property. Getting a professional roofer having an excellent reputation is the easiest way to be sure that the project goes as planned.
